What “Quality Water” Actually Means?

Even though “purified water” is a common label, understanding what defines quality helps consumers make informed choices.

TDS (Total Dissolved Solids):
Balanced TDS levels make water suitable for everyday consumption. Too high, and the water may taste heavy or metallic. Too low, and it may feel flat. Quality brands maintain TDS within a controlled range for consistency.

Purity:
Water must be free from microbes, chemicals, and suspended impurities after treatment. Purity is not a marketing term; it’s a measurable standard.

Taste & Clarity:
High-quality bottled water is neutral in taste, visually clear, and odour-free. Any deviation—cloudiness, aftertaste, or odour is a sign of compromised safety or poor filtration.

These factors indicate whether a bottle is truly safe for regular drinking.

The Importance of Advanced Purification Processes

Purifying water is not a single-step operation. Each stage removes a different category of impurities. A multi-stage approach is essential to achieve complete safety.

Standard purification stages include:

  • RO (Reverse Osmosis): Removes dissolved salts, chemicals, and fine impurities.
  • UV Treatment: Neutralises harmful microorganisms.
  • Micron Filtration: Captures micro-particles that escape coarse filters.
  • Ozonation: Ensures long-lasting microbial safety without altering the water’s composition.

Each stage has a distinct role, and together they create a layered safety system. Water that passes through all of these stages is significantly safer than water filtered through basic or incomplete systems.

For this reason, multi-step purification is a non-negotiable requirement for any trusted packaged water brand.

Packaging Hygiene: The Often-Ignored Safety Factor

Even the purest water can become unsafe if the packaging is unhygienic. This is where many low-cost, unreliable suppliers fail.Safe water requires safe bottling.

Key packaging safety elements include:

  • Clean, pre-sterilised bottles
  • Tamper-evident caps that guarantee no external contact
  • Automated filling lines to avoid manual handling
  • Controlled bottling environments with dust- and microbe-free conditions
  • Hygienic transport and storage to maintain purity until consumption

A bottle must protect water from contamination, not become the source of it. Quality brands invest as much in packaging integrity as they do in purification technology.

Choosing the Right Brand Protects Your Health

Not all packaged drinking water is produced with equal standards. Consumers should look for specific indicators of reliability:

Certifications

Brands must comply with BIS, FSSAI, and other regulatory standards. These certifications ensure that the production facility meets safety norms.

Regular Quality Checks

Routine testing of batches guarantees that every bottle meets defined purity, taste, and safety parameters, not just the first few.

Traceability

Each bottle should carry a batch code and manufacturing stamp. This ensures transparency and allows consumers to verify the water’s origin.

Choosing the right bottled water is choosing assured safety, a responsibility that offices, families, and institutions must take seriously.
